Conisbrough Station may not boast a bustling array of services, but it efficiently meets essential travel needs. Despite the absence of a ticket office, travelers can conveniently collect pre-purchased tickets from the station's accessible ticket machines. The station also features an induction loop for passengers who are hearing impaired. However, if you need any support, please note there is no staff help available directly at Conisbrough. Alternatively, you can reach out through the helpline at 08002006060 for assistance.
Access to the platforms is generally step-free, characterized as a Category B station with ramped entry. While there are no facilities for refreshments, shops, or ATMs on the premises, the station does offer a CCTV-monitored area for bicycle storage, complete with shelters and stands for up to 10 bikes. Convenient parking is available via a Northern-operated car park that provides free parking around the clock.

Kirkstall Forge is designed with accessibility and ease-of-use in mind, ensuring a smooth travel experience for all passengers. Although the station lacks a ticket office, it conveniently provides ticket machines where travelers can easily collect pre-purchased tickets. Accessibility is a key feature here, with step-free access throughout the station, making it a Category A, scooter-friendly station. Furthermore, lifts connect both platforms from early morning until midnight, ensuring all travelers can move with ease.
While the station doesn't have staff for on-the-ground assistance, help is easily accessible via a dedicated helpline at 08002006060. For any immediate needs, check the available departure screens and announcements to keep you on track. Kirkstall Forge is equipped with CCTV for added security, though it's worth noting that typical amenities like waiting rooms, toilets, cash machines, and refreshment facilities are not available.
